About this experience

See New York City from every angle with this flexible sightseeing combo. Enjoy 48 hours of unlimited hop-on, hop-off access across Midtown, Downtown, and Uptown, with stops at iconic attractions including Times Square, Wall Street, Central Park, the Brooklyn Bridge, and world-famous museums. Hop off whenever you want to explore, then hop back on when you're ready. Your ticket also includes entry to the Empire State Building Observation Deck, where you'll enjoy breathtaking panoramic views across Manhattan and beyond. Complete your experience with a 2-hour Night Tour, led by a live English-speaking guide, showcasing New York's famous landmarks beautifully illuminated after dark. With digital audio commentary, convenient stops, and the freedom to explore at your own pace, this all-in-one ticket is the perfect way to experience the very best of New York.

  • Hop-on Hop-off tour ticket is valid during operating hours for 48 hours after first use.
  • Guests may activate ticket in two ways: 1. Download and open the Big Bus app. Tap "Add Booking" and enter your booking reference. On the day of travel, open your ticket and press "Activate" then show your activated ticket to the driver at any stop along the route. Plus, use the app for route information and live bus tracking. 2. Redeem voucher and activate with Big Bus staff at 7th Ave & W 48th St (Outside M&Ms World), or with a driver at any stop along the route.
  • The Night tour departs daily from Stop #1 (M&M's World) at 7:00 PM and 8:00 PM.

Delores_K · December 2025

Not Worth the Money

Honestly this was a waste of money! The buses only run every 1/2 hour or so, and are slow to complete the circut - not at all as advertised! They're also NOT heated, which made riding in the winter time during our visit miserable. At one point our bus driver got in a standoff with a city bus driver, where she wasn't allowing him to move out of the way so I could comfortably board. She was stopped next to him and expected passengers to squeeze on and off the bus through a gap about 1-1.5ft wide. At 7 months pregnant, I unfortunately wasn't fitting through that gap and had to stand there awkwardly before finally just begging them to stop the contest so we could all move on with our day. Overall, we barely used our 2 day pass to hop on and off, rather rode the entire circuit back around to get home after walking most of the day. Unless you really plan to travel all over the city for quick 30 minute stops, save your money and take the subway.
